ABOUT
The Pipkins were a novelty duo made up of songwriter/producer Roger Greenaway and singer Tony Burrows (also of White Plains, The Brotherhood Of Man, Edison Lighthouse, and First Class fame). They are best known for the kiddie ditty, "Gimme Dat Ding," which became a Top 10 hit in 1970. This short-lived act also had a minor hit that same year with their version of The Coasters' "Yakety Yak."
